We've supported nsIPrincipal off-main-thread since bug 1443925, and
nsIPrincipal has been used as the JSPrincipals on workers and worklets
since bug 1804093.
This change updates the signature of these methods to match the main
thread, and provides the subject principal off-main-thread as well as on
the main thread.
